Supreme court returns ADC leadership dispute to Federal High Court

African Democratic Congress (ADC)

The Supreme Court on Thursday ordered the return of the leadership dispute rocking the African Democratic Congress (ADC) to the Federal High Court for determination on the merits.

In a unanimous decision delivered by Justice Mohammed Garuba, the apex court held that the anti-bellum order earlier granted by the lower court was “unnecessary, improper and unwarranted.”

The court faulted the interim order issued in the course of the dispute, stressing that such a directive ought not to have been made in the circumstances of the case.

Justice Garuba, while delivering the lead judgment, held that the proper course was for the substantive issues surrounding the ADC leadership crisis to be fully heard and determined by the Federal High Court.
